The numbers that go to coveralls don't come from the same CI that tests PR's, they come from a separate 64 bit Ubuntu buildbot. |
All right then. Travis tests are passing, only AV is left. I'll keep looking for chances to make more tests. |
Is there any documentation on how this build bots work? |
See the first post at #9493. The buildbot configuration lives at https://github.com/staticfloat/julia-buildbot and you can see the setup at http://buildbot.e.ip.saba.us:8010/builders. For measuring base coverage numbers, you have to do some custom configuration, run without inlining, and other modifications that are probably too slow to run on every travis build. |
